What is HVAC technical support?

HVAC technical support refers to specialized assistance provided to customers, technicians, or contractors who are installing, repairing, or maintaining he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) systems. This support can include troubleshooting equipment issues, answering technical questions, interpreting wiring diagrams, and recommending solutions for system performance problems. HVAC technical support professionals are knowledgeable in system design, diagnostics, and best practices, and they often help ensure equipment is operating safely and efficiently. They may provide help via phone, email, chat, or on-site visits, supporting both residential and commercial customers.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an HVAC technical support specialist?

To thrive as an HVAC Technical Support specialist, you need strong knowledge of heating, ventilation, and air conditioning systems, troubleshooting expertise, and often a relevant technical certification or degree. Proficiency with diagnostic tools, HVAC software, and customer relationship management (CRM) systems is highly valued. Excellent communication, patience, and problem-solving skills help you effectively assist both clients and technicians. These skills ensure accurate issue resolution, customer satisfaction, and efficient service delivery in a technical environment.

What is the difference between Hvac Technical Support vs Hvac Installer?

AspectHvac Technical SupportHvac Installer
CertificationsEPA Certification, HVAC-related trainingEPA Certification, HVAC training or apprenticeship
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, call centers, remote supportOn-site installation, residential/commercial locations
Job FocusCustomer support, troubleshooting, technical adviceInstalling HVAC systems, equipment setup

Hvac Technical Support primarily involves assisting customers with troubleshooting and technical issues remotely or over the phone, often requiring certifications like EPA. In contrast, Hvac Installers focus on physically installing HVAC systems on-site. Both roles require HVAC certifications but differ in work environment and daily tasks, with support roles centered on customer service and installers on hands-on installation.
